csrss.exe

Win 7 32 bit

This csrss.exe file is showing in Task Manager. I'm not sure if it was there until recently. It can not be got rid of, and will not show its properties. However, "Search programs and files" shows it, and it informs me it can not be run in 32 bit mode. Yet, there it is in Processes. Its size varies - 700 to 900 k So, seems active as well.

Anyone know what this is?

I've got csrss.exe. WinXP Home SP3. It's the client server runtime subsystem. No problems.
